COLLECTION MANAGER JEWELRY (TEMPORARY CONTRACT)

Inseriert am: 31.10.2018
Interested in joining our team? If so, take the opportunity to apply to one of the world's best-known brands as




Collection Manager Jewelry (temporary contract)


Ort: Zurich area




Referenznummer: R-21994You will find an attractive work place at our Consumer Goods Business and Finance & Administration Headquarters with about 500 employees. This is a temporary position, starting as soon as possible and ending in December 2019.

WHAT YOU CAN EXPECT


Your main duties will be the following:

- Setting up and keeping track of Critical Path of the Design to Launch or every collection and ensure that all parties adhere to the development schedule

- Ensuring timely delivery of drawings, 3D and prototypes as well as technical feasibility and product cost information for key decision meetings

- Ensuring that drawings and prototypes are in line with product marketing requirements from the marketing brief in terms of aesthetic and costs and product count

- Initiating alternative proposals if drawings and prototypes are not available for meetings in coordinating with Product Development

- Managing queries and alignments with Product Development and Creation Jewelry

- Acting as a Key Owner of regional PIP and ensure all timing and key gates are set

- Creating and maintaining product marketing data of new collection in Flexi PLM IT system until CR gate and ensuring product data in system for handover process from product marketing to SFL

- Ensuring proper handover of development process to Product Development & Innovation/Creation jewelry in alignment with Design to Launch

- Monitoring the product count according Marketing Brief

- Liaising with SFL/SCM Team to ensure products are ready to launch from Post CR to Buy Ready
